Long-Time Descartes Air Messaging Customer, SAS Cargo, Joins GF-X Exchange


WATERLOO, Ontario, Sept. 24, 2008 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Descartes Systems Group (Nasdaq:DSGX) (TSX:DSG), a global on-demand software-as-a-service (SaaS) logistics solutions provider, announced that its long-time customer, SAS Cargo, has joined Descartes' GF-X Exchange to provide an even wider choice of booking channels to its customers.

"Descartes has been our preferred provider for air messaging for almost 20 years so joining Descartes' Global GF-X Exchange is a natural progression in our successful relationship and complements our use of existing Descartes services," said Nils Pries Knudsen, Vice President, Global Sales at SAS Cargo. "We are responding to the interest from freight forwarders in being able to book cargo shipments electronically through this channel as well. This is an integral part of our continuing commitment to improve service, accuracy and efficiency in the air cargo shipment management process."

"SAS Cargo is a major carrier with an established market in air cargo," said Jan Markill, European Director of the Global Logistics Network at Descartes. "Forwarders around the world are demanding more access to booking information and services in real time. With Descartes' GF-X Exchange, SAS Cargo can extend its electronic booking reach to major forwarders throughout Europe and the rest of the world."

SAS Cargo intends to begin enabling bookings on the Descartes GF-X Exchange in Scandinavia this fall.

Descartes GF-X Exchange is one of the largest electronic booking systems in the airfreight industry. Airfreight carriers can distribute real-time product, routing, capacity and rate information to their forwarders worldwide. Airfreight forwarders can access carrier information, make electronic bookings and track shipments via a web browser (no software installation required), 24 hours a day, 7 days a week.

Descartes' GF-X Exchange service is part of the Descartes Global Logistics Network(tm) (GLN). The GLN enables transportation providers to connect to their trading partners and reliably exchange information to drive delivery performance and high levels of customer satisfaction. With the Descartes GLN, companies can better manage their logistics book-to-bill process, track inventory, meet regulatory requirements, optimize fleet performance, and effectively communicate with their logistics partners.

About SAS Cargo

SAS Cargo fulfills the industry's need for fast and reliable transport solutions based on airfreight to, from and within Scandinavia. SAS Cargo Group A/S is an independent company 100% owned by the SAS Group. SAS Cargo's revenue in 2007 was 3.336 MSEK. SAS Cargo employs 1.350 people within Scandinavia and 130 outside Scandinavia. SAS Cargo Group's revenue comes primarily from transportation of airfreight and mail from airport to airport and from the handling of air cargo for other airlines at SAS Cargo's terminals in Scandinavia. About Descartes

Descartes (Nasdaq:DSGX) (TSX:DSG), a leading provider of software-as-a-service (SaaS) logistics solutions, is delivering results across the globe today for organizations that operate logistics-intensive businesses. Descartes' logistics management solutions combine a multi-modal network, the Descartes Global Logistics Network, with component-based 'nano' sized applications to provide messaging services between logistics trading partners, shipment management services to help manage third party carriers and private fleet management services for organizations of all sizes. These solutions and services help Descartes' customers reduce administrative costs, billing cycles, fleet size, contract carrier costs, and mileage driven and improve pick up and delivery reliability. Our hosted, transactional and packaged solutions deliver repeatable, measurable results and fast time-to-value. Descartes customers include an estimated 1,600 ground carriers and more than 90 airlines, 30 ocean carriers, 900 freight forwarders and third-party providers of logistics services, and hundreds of manufacturers, retailers, distributors, private fleet owners and regulatory agencies. The company has more than 300 employees and is based in Waterloo, Ontario, with operations in Atlanta, Pittsburgh, Minneapolis, Ottawa, Washington DC, Derby, London, Stockholm, Shanghai, Singapore and Melbourne.
